नंदा कुण्ड (NANDA KUND, PINDARI AREA BAGESHWAR)


Nanda Kund is a charming lake located at the foothills of the Nanda Devi Peak, in Uttaranchal. It is also known by the name Devi Kund. According to legends, a mythical character named Nanda took a bath in the lake and attained the status of a ‘devi’ (goddess). This lake is hence considered as divine.
Sukhram Cave, the famous site for trekking, is situated at a level below this lake. A climb of one hour from this cave leads to the divine lake. The climb is however very treacherous, which is the characteristics of the region. One of the notable peaks in the vicinity is the majestic Maiktoli Peak.

The nearest prominent village is the Khati Village.

Tapt Kund (IN BADRINAATH)

Tapt Kund is a natural spring situated at Badrinath, in Chamoli District of Uttaranchal. It is said to be the abode of Lord Agni. Pilgrims take a holy dip in the Tapt Kund before entering the Badrinath temple. The spring is believed to possess curative properties.

Surya Kund

Situated next to the Yamunotri Temple in the Garhwal Region of Uttaranchal, Surya Kund is a hot water pool that derives its name from Surya (Sun god), father of Yamuna. This well-known thermal spring has a temperature of 190 F and is known for its curative properties.

Rishi Kund

Rishi Kund is an ancient pond situated close to Triveni Ghat in Rishikesh, Uttaranchal.
The pond is related to the Kubz Saint, who was blessed by Goddess Yamuna by saturating this pond by its water. It reflects the temple of Ragunath, dedicated to Lord Ram and his consort, Sita.

Sati Kund

Sati Kund lies on Kankhal - Jwalapur Road in Haridwar. It is one of the pilgrim spots where Sati Devi, Shiva's consort as well as the daughter of Daksha Prajapati, is said to have burnt herself. Legend has it that Prajapati conducted a Yagna and called every one for attending this except Lord Shiva. Being insulted with this, she burnt herself in the Yagna Kund (the sacrificial fire) which is widely known today as Sati Kund.

Narad Kund

Narad Kund is a recess in the Alaknanda River, near Tapt Kund in Badrinath, forming a pool. It is said that the idol of Lord Vishnu in the Badrinath temple was recovered by Adi Guru Shankaracharya from this kund.

Gangayan Kund

Gangayan Kund is a holy tank situated in Gangnani, eight km from Barkot. It lies, on the banks of Yamuna River, along the Yamunotri trek route. Nearby destinations are Than Village, Gangotri, Rishi Jamdagni Temple, Surya Kund, Dharasu, Hanumanchatti and Kharadi Waterfall. The nearest airport is Jolly Grant Airport. The nearest railway station is at Rishikesh.

Bhimgoda Kund

Located at about half a km upstream from Hari-ki-Pairi Ghat, Bhimgoda Kund is a place of much religious importance. According to a legend, it was here where Bhim, the Pandava prince with one blow of his horse’s hoof drew water from the rocks.
